Voyage by: Patrick Jones

A senseless war,

A loss of life.

The only victors

Are hardship and strife.

A land that is

No longer free.

A land that was

And used to be

A peaceful place

Without a care,

But now it is

Dry and bare.

Now I travel

To a different land,

To another sea

With different sand.

My heart is weary

As the burdens grow.

I try to forget

What I used to know.

I will start anew

In the land of the free.

I will do what is best

And just be me.

I will no longer hide

Behind a petty mask.

I shall have a new life.

I'll get through this task.

This isn't a battle

Fought with guns and swords.

This isn't a battle

Between men and lords.

This is a battle

That is fought within,

Where your heart decides

Who will win.

My thoughts recede

As I see the new land.

A whole new destiny

Is now at hand.
